Ihle

The brothers Rudolf and Friedrich (Fritz) Ihle from Bruchsal were both master car mechanics. Together they founded Gebrüder Ihle KG in Bruchsal in 1930. They specialised in open two-seater bodies on Dixi and BMW 3/15PS chassis, but also on the DKW 600 and DKW 700, and Ford Eifel. After the Second World War, however, Ihle also developed vehicles for car and go-kart tracks (bumper cars), sound-track railways for amusement parks, cable car cabins, ghost train vehicles and gondolas for roundabout rides.
